Transaction ac845fb159ae5af5a16582888094cd77ce23dd88c0067a0e2d955c3524f4b614
1 Input
1 Output
-
ac845fb159ae5af5a16582888094cd77ce23dd88c0067a0e2d955c3524f4b614:0
- value
- 177973582
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b0665218623cc348c0d4bf7befb80277f4a56e0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J3u2D3YBqwg2NF7ybMivMBhovtZ644AFW